High-Accuracy Blast Cleaning with Corn Cob Media: A Green Alternative to Traditional Methods

In the realm of industrial cleaning and surface preparation, traditional blasting methods often rely on abrasive materials like sand or steel grit, posing potential environmental and health hazards. However, a sustainable alternative is gaining traction: precision blasting with corn cob media. Corn cobs are a readily accessible byproduct of the agricultural industry, making them a economical choice.

When utilized in a blasting process, these renewable materials effectively remove rust, paint, and other contaminants from surfaces without causing damage. The lightweight nature of corn cob media minimizes the risk of surface abrasion, preserving the integrity of delicate components. Furthermore, corn cobs are environmentally friendly, reducing the environmental impact compared to traditional blasting methods that often generate hazardous waste.
